Vardanants Street

Vardanants Street ( Armenian. Վարդանանց փողոց ) is a street in Yerevan, in the central district of Kentron , runs from Sakharov Square to Nar-Dos Street.

Named in memory of the battle of the Armenian army led by Vardan Mamikonyan with the Persian army in Avarayr field .

History

In Soviet times, she bore the name of a professional revolutionary Bogdan Knunyants (1878–1911) [1] .
